Description
The device is an Ethernet patch panel for DIN rail mounting.
It represents the transition of the field cabling to the internal
control cabinet cabling.
The patch panel is connected to the end device via the RJ45
jack using a pre-assembled patch cable.
The device includes integrated surge protection for high
system availability and shield current monitoring with visual
indicator.
The patch panels are passive devices and do not usually
need an external power supply. However, in order to use
shield current monitoring, the patch panel must be used in a
PoE-carrying cable. The required power is drawn from the
PoE voltage.

The device can be installed in zone 2 potentially
explosive areas. It satisfies the demands of the
following standards:
EN 60079-0
EN 60079-15
Comprehensive details are to be found in the EU
Declaration of Conformity which is enclosed and also
available on our website in the latest version.
Installation, operation, and maintenance may only be
carried out by qualified electricians. Follow the
installation instructions as described.
When installing and operating the device, the
applicable regulations and safety directives (including
national safety directives), as well as the generally
recognized codes of practice must be observed. The
safety-relevant data is included in this packing slip and
on the certificates (manufacturer's declaration,
additional approvals where applicable).
The device must not be opened or modified. Do not
repair the device yourself, replace it with an equivalent
device. Repairs may only be carried out by the
manufacturer. The manufacturer is not liable for
damage resulting from violation.
The IP20 degree of protection (IEC/EN 60529)
specifies that the device is intended for use in a clean
and dry environment. Do not subject the device to
mechanical and/or thermal stress that exceeds the
specified limits.
The device is not designed for use in atmospheres with
a danger of dust explosions.
The device must be stopped and immediately removed
from the Ex area if it is damaged, was subject to an
impermissible load, stored incorrectly or if it
malfunctions.

8.9
Shield contacting with strain relief
The product versions with connection terminal blocks are
equipped with built-in strain relief and shielding braid.
• Only use cables with an outside diameter of
5.5 ... 6.5 mm.

Shield current monitoring
1
If there are different potential references within an
installation, equalization currents can flow via the cable
shielding. This can damage the device or disrupt
communication.
LED 1 lights up in the event of cable shield currents greater
than +30 mA and less than -30 mA on port 2.
2
The LED may flicker or flash because the shield currents are
not constant. You can reduce the equipotential bonding
across the data lines by laying the equipotential bonding
lines between the individual installation sites separately.
Shield current monitoring is only possible
under the following conditions:
– The device is installed in a PoE supply
line in accordance with IEEE 802.3af or
at.
– The Power Sourcing Equipment (PSE)
supplies a power of at least 270 mW.
